Q: Why do some users say tapping a promo link opens the Fernlight app on the home screen instead of the offer page? A: That's our deep-link router falling back when the path isn't registered — usually an expired campaign slug. Ask for the exact link and app version before escalating. The full slug-mapping table lives on the page below.

runbook for tagug-hafog: https://jira.lumiclabs.internal/projects/pages/pages/9773c0d8

## v2.9.0 — Changed defaults

Fanout backpressure in Hornpipe notifications now defaults on. Queue depth triggers shedding earlier; digest batching kicks in at half the old threshold. On-call: expect fewer pager storms but more delayed-delivery warnings during spikes. Rollback flag exists but resets on redeploy. Alert thresholds were retuned to match. The new default values shipped with this release are as follows.

config for yahof-tajop:
zorath:
  pin: 7493
  metrics_host: metrics.zorath.tolvaqsys.internal
  tenant: praiel
  seal: seal_fd9cd4f1

- [ ] Off-site run: trophy engraving pick-up. Swing by Maddox & Pree Engravers to collect the twelve trophies for the Gildenmoor Awards Night — double-check each nameplate against the winners list before you leave the counter, because last year two got swapped. Wrap them in the foam sleeves, box lids taped. Then pass the lot to the courier per the hand-over instruction below.

handover note for yajep-kahif: the wenir lamath courier leaves the gilax ledger at gate 5297 under passcode 269576

CI note: the Bridgecall websocket reconnect bug only reproduces on the Ferndale runner pool, where the proxy drops idle connections at 30s. The reconnect handler retries with the original auth ticket, which by then has expired — that's the security-relevant part. Fix pending in the Bridgecall gateway branch; we now mint a fresh ticket per retry. To audit the failing run, reference the trace token below.

trace token, bawep-fahof: htk6_262092